- the object of the present invention is to further develop this process in such a way that a higher thermal energy can be stored in the pig iron melt.
- a silicon content of at least 0.40 to 5.0 wt.% and a titanium content of at least 0.040 to 0.90 wt.% are set and/or maintained in the pig iron melt during the melting operation and, by means of the converter treatment, a silicon content which is at least 10% lower and a titanium content which is at least 10% lower in the steel melt compared to the pig iron melt is achieved.
- the elements silicon and titanium present in the pig iron melt are preferably in free or dissolved form.
- the aforementioned contents of silicon and titanium in the pig iron melt serve as chemical storage components for energy.
- the pig iron melt can therefore have a silicon content of in particular at least 0.60 wt.%, preferably at least 0.80 wt.%, preferably at least 1.0 wt.%, particularly preferably at least 1.20 wt.%, further preferably at least 1.40 wt.%, and in particular at most 4.50 wt.%, preferably at most 4.0 wt.%, preferably at most 3.50 wt.%, particularly preferably at most 3.0 wt.%.
- the pig iron melt can have a titanium content of in particular at least 0.070 wt.%, preferably at least 0.10 wt.%, preferably at least 0.150 wt.%, particularly preferably at least 0.20 wt.%, further preferably at least 0.250 wt.%, and in particular at most 0.80 wt.%, preferably at most 0.70 wt.%, preferably at most 0.60 wt.%, particularly preferably at most 0.50 wt.%.
- the converter treatment can achieve a silicon content that is at least 10% lower and a titanium content that is at least 10% lower in the steel melt compared to the pig iron melt, whereby the chemical energy can be released in the form of heat through oxidation of the storage components during the further course of the converter treatment and can preferably be used to melt additional iron carriers.

- elements such as Ti in the steel product can significantly influence the production properties.
- additional iron carriers are introduced, which are provided comprising or consisting of sponge iron pieces and/or sponge iron pellets and/or sponge iron briquettes, scrap, blast furnace pig iron, whereby the proportion of the additional iron carriers is at least 3 wt.% and at most 30 wt.% of the total mass of the steel melt produced or to be produced.
- the proportion of additionally introduced iron carriers can in particular be at least 4, 5, 6 wt.%, preferably at least 7, 8, 9 wt.%, preferably at least 10, 11, 12 wt.%, particularly preferably at least 13, 14, 15 wt.% and in particular at most 28 wt.%, preferably at most 25 wt.%.
- oxidation processes take place at high temperatures. Due to the Si and Ti-containing pig iron melt to be conditioned, conventional oxygen blowing produces oxidised solid components, including SiO 2 and TiO 2 , which are transferred into the (converter) slag, as well as gaseous compounds, such as CO and CO 2 , etc.
- the oxidation reaction of Si and Ti each generates an exothermic energy which is higher than the energy required to convert solid iron into a liquid phase, so that the kinetics occurring during converter treatment are suitable for being able to melt additional iron carriers, in particular, without having to incur additional effort and/or costs, and thus to increase the yield or production quantity in relation to the existing amount of pig iron in the converter.
- reduced iron ore carriers in the form of sponge iron pieces and/or sponge iron pellets and/or sponge iron briquettes with a carbon content between 0 and 4.8 wt.%, in particular > 0 wt.%, and a degree of metallization of at least 75% are preferably used as iron carriers (in the smelter).
- the degree of metallization reflects the ratio of the metallic iron content relative to the total iron content in the sponge iron. It can in particular be at least 80%, preferably at least 85%, preferably at least 90%, and ideally up to 100%, in particular up to 99%.
- sponge iron as an iron carrier also brings with it slag-forming components which are naturally present in the iron ore carrier and cannot be expelled in a preceding reduction process, and are referred to as gangue. If the gangue provided via the sponge iron is insufficient, further slag-forming agents can be introduced as additives if required in order to produce a liquid slag which can be further processed. Thus, according to one embodiment, slag-forming agents can be added in order to be able to adjust a basicity B3 in the liquid slag between 0.9 and 1.8.
- B3 can in particular be at least 1.0, preferably at least 1.1 and in particular a maximum of 1.7, preferably a maximum of 1.6.
- the basicity B4 corresponds to the ratio of CaO+MgO to SiO2 + Al2O3 , whereby the determination of the characteristic quantities in the slag in the solid state is within the skill of the art . are familiar. The adjustment of the desired basicity by appropriate mixing/addition is familiar to the expert.
- the slag former comprises at least one or more of the elements from the group (CaO, MgO, SiO 2 , Al 2 O 3 ).

- carbon carriers can be introduced according to one embodiment, in particular in an amount that allows the desired carbon content in the iron melt to be achieved.
- all materials in gaseous, liquid and/or solid form with reducible free carbon that can be introduced into the electric smelter are suitable as carbon carriers.
- solid form for example, coke dust, coke slaked coal, coke breeze or coal particles are suitable.
- liquid form for example, ethanol, methanol and other hydrocarbons are suitable.
- carbon-containing gases for example carbon dioxide, methane (natural gas), carbon monoxide, propane and butane are suitable.
- the provided carbon carrier may comprise or consist of coal, biochar, biomass, biogenic and/or non-biogenic plastics.
